"It's starting to rain! End of school!" In Sagadugu, Northern Ghana, rain sends students and teachers home due to the poor condition of their school building, which is old, cracked, and lacks windows and doors. The risk of collapse during rain means frequent evacuations, and disruption of education, especially during the rainy season. The school also lacks desks and benches, forcing students to write on the unsafe floor. BRAVEAURORA aims to build a safe, well-furnished school for the children.

This project will build a safe 3-unit classroom block well equipped with dual desks for the children's use. Providing the children with a safe space for learning and age-appropriate desks.
